Golden Eaglets To Battle Mexico For Spot In Showpiece Game
Published: November 03, 2015
The Golden Eaglets will clash with Mexico in the semi - finals of the Fifa Under 17 World Cup after the CONCACAF representative beat Ecuador 2 - 0 in the last eight.
The Mexicans were ahead in the 41st minute courtesy of Zamudio before Salazar sealed the win from the penalty spot ten minutes out of intermission.
To get to the this stage of the competition, Mexico have contested five matches and won four of them, while they shared the spoils with Australia in a Group C fixture.
The Golden Eaglets have met Mexico 3 times at the Fifa Under 17s previously and their only loss was 28 years ago at Canada 1987.
Estadio Municipal de Concepción, Concepción is the venue of the meeting between Nigeria and Mexico. The game begins 12 midnight on Friday morning, November 6.
